There is now way to prevent someone from ripping you off. I have a CD player in the motorhome with a removable face. I remove the face when the MH is parked and take it with me. That didn't stop some dumb SOB from wreaking half my dash to try and remove it. (He didn't get it)
Best advise is to make sure whatever radio/CD player you put in, you bolt it down securely. Add double nuts to the mounting bracket on the back and to where it attaches to the car. Most areas have a "Booby Trap law" of some sort, where you can't leave something which might hurt someone if it's left unattended. So wiring a grenade/razzor blades to the back of the radio is out. Make the thiefs job as hard as possible. Adding a alarm system with a remote pager, so you can sneak up on them while in the act, then :gilloutine: |
